Answer to Question 1

A

Feedback
A Correct. The cause of bullous impetigo is almost always Staphylococcus aureus.
B Incorrect. Bullous impetigo is not caused by Escherichia coli.
C Incorrect. Bullous impetigo is not caused by streptococcus.
D Incorrect. Bullous impetigo is not caused by pneumococcus.

Answer to Question 2

B

Feedback
A Incorrect. Impetigo does not typically present as a red rash on the trunk.
B Correct. The diagnosis of impetigo is based upon the clinical presentation, which typically includes the honey-colored crusts on the skin. These crusts are considered the hallmark characteristic of impetigo.
C Incorrect. Impetigo does not typically present as tracks under the skin.
D Incorrect. While scratch marks and insect bites may allow the bacteria for impetigo to enter the skin, the presence of these findings does not suggest impetigo infection.
